⊗jsPmFBFl 213 of 505 menu

JavaScript функцияларындағы флагтар

Функцияларда флагтарды жасырын түрде return инструкциясы арқылы қолдануға болады. Мұны қалай жасауға болатынын қарастырайық. Бізде массив элементтерінің барлығы оң сандар екенін тексеретін келесі функция бар делік:

function isPositive(arr) { let flag = true; for (let elem of arr) { if (elem < 0) { flag = false; } } return flag; }

Енді осы функцияның кодін флагтарды жасырын қолдану арқылы қайта жазайық:

function isPositive(arr) { for (let elem of arr) { if (elem < 0) { return false; } } return true; }

Бұл қалай жұмыс істейді: егер массивте қажетті элемент табылса - біз return арқылы функциядан (және циклден де) шығамыз. Бірақ егер массивте қажетті элемент табылмаса - функциядан шығу орын алмайды және орындау return true командасына жетеді. Сонда функция массивтегі барлық элементтер оң сандар екендігінің белгісі ретінде true қайтарады.

Сандар массивін параметр ретінде қабылдайтын және осы массивтегі барлық элементтердің жұп сандар екенін тексеретін функция жасаңыз.

Санды параметр ретінде қабылдайтын және осы санның барлық цифрлары тақ сандар екенін тексеретін функция жасаңыз.

Массивті параметр ретінде қабылдайтын және осы массивте бірінен соң бірі орналасқан екі бірдей элемент бар екенін тексеретін функция жасаңыз.

Қазақ
AfrikaansAzərbaycanБългарскиবাংলাБеларускаяČeštinaDanskDeutschΕλληνικάEnglishEspañolEestiSuomiFrançaisहिन्दीMagyarՀայերենIndonesiaItaliano日本語ქართული한국어КыргызчаLietuviųLatviešuМакедонскиMelayuမြန်မာNederlandsNorskPolskiPortuguêsRomânăРусскийසිංහලSlovenčinaSlovenščinaShqipСрпскиSrpskiSvenskaKiswahiliТоҷикӣไทยTürkmenTürkçeЎзбекOʻzbekTiếng Việt
Біз сайттың жұмысы, аналитика және персонализация үшін cookie файлдарын қолданамыз. Деректерді өңдеу Құпиялылық саясаты бойынша жүреді.
барлығын қабылдау баптау қабылдамау